Output 09588628a9c11aabe2532b7c159324fb18d433ebf191102a02b206eb0da95c24:31

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eab13f6888912809436fbc79dbe5d69982a4c91d OP_EQUAL
address
3P5xNpMxuLBUPoqEHrU526GXPtKL9t4fZA
transaction
09588628a9c11aabe2532b7c159324fb18d433ebf191102a02b206eb0da95c24
spent
true